Abstract
A new inversion strategy is presented that integrates a radar-based method with microwave tomography (MT) to efficiently provide low resolution information about an object´s structure and average properties. The inversion technique is carried out in two steps. First, locations and spatial features of regions of interest are estimated directly from ultrawideband (UWB) reflection data and used to create reconstruction models. These models are incorporated into the next step which estimates mean dielectric properties over each region with MT. A practical application is explored using a 2D breast model formed from the magnetic resonance (MR) scan of a patient. The algorithm´s ability to infer the breast´s basic internal structure is demonstrated with this example.
